Museum
The and Sculpture Garden in , preserves the 20th-century sculptor Barbara Hepworth's studio and garden much as they were when she lived and worked there. is situated 770 feet northeast of Saint Ives Theatre.

Village
is a village near , , England. The industrial village was planned by the solicitor and politician James Halse and built in the 1830s.
